I've always wanted to get my nose done, but was a little scared of the recovery period. I must say doing research and reading through pre-op and post-op care prior to surgery was very helpful. Before going into surgery I stocked my house with everything recommended by my doctor.
Before the surgery I got labs done and took Arnica and antibiotics as prescribed. The arnica is suppose to help reduce swelling. I went in to the surgery center and was fairly relaxed. I just remember I was freezing in the surgery room, and when I woke up I was all done. I didn't feel any pain immediately after and I followed the recommendations of my physician. I drank lots of fluids, took my anti-inflammatory meds and pain meds as prescribed. Day 3, as expected was the worse! Breathing was almost impossible. I was soo happy I had bought straws. I was able to eat and drink through them. The rest of the week didn't seem nearly as bad. Finally day 7 came around and I was able to get my splints and my cast removed.
Underneath my cast was a wonderfully shaped nose. Only problem my pores looked twice their size and like they had absorbed all the gunk from the cast. In any case, my nose looked great. My nose was numb and the skin around it was very oily. As time has gone on I have begun to recover the feeling on the tip of my nose and the skin has definitely recovered.
Overall I would say the surgery and the recovery period really were not all that bad. I love not only how my nose looks, but also the way it functions.

Like many others, my nose has been something that I have never really liked and have always wanted to get done. I was a little afraid of the recovery period and of any damage that could be done to the interior structures of my nose so I wanted to make sure that I not only went to an experienced plastic surgeon but I wanted him or her to also have an ENT background. After much research and a couple of consultations I chose Dr. Sadati to do my surgery. Dr. Sadati was very thorough during my initial consultation and examined both the interior and exterior of my nose. He addressed all of my concerns and made me feel at ease. He told me what to expect immediately after the surgery and what my post-op care should consist of. In addition to being a great doctor, his staff was so warm and welcoming. They made me feel like I was part of their little family. Overall I would highly recommend Dr. Sadati and his staff! I simply had a great experience and am thankful I found them.
